A module allow to use on a site the counter and an informer Yandex Metric (http://metrika.yandex.ru/).
The module has the block with an informer. At all pages of a site it will be added JavaScript. This code is in charge of the count of visits, reviews and visitors.
All parameters of the counter may be configured in the interface. This are: webvisor, clickmap, track links, accurate track bounce, disable of an automatic indexing, the synchronous or asynchronous counter type, track hash.

This module put some of the piwik web analytics reports directly in your Drupal site.

Piwik reports was formerly a submodule of Piwik Web analytics module. Since 6.x-2.x it has been dropped. This project take over the maintenance of this submodule.

Currently only a Drupal 7 version is available.

Features:

  • global or per user token auth
  • multiple sites report allowed
  • block for in page statistics

This module provides an integration with Omniture's Web Services API, for pulling site statistics and data into your own database on a regular schedule. It provides:

- Node edit level stats on specific node performance
- Site overview stats under the reports tab

It is capable of breaking out data based on user, node, and taxonomy pages, as well as general site overview data.

This module is behind the "views" count feature on the site FastCoDesign.com, and also serves as a useful resource for editors to keep track of top stories, and top-referrers for stories.

This module displays a block showing the number of times anonymous users and authenticated users have viewed a node. The anonymous views aren't counted uniquely at this time but authenticated views are counted uniquely. This module is handy for easily seeing how many times page views a node is getting from both anonymous and authenticated user traffic. It comes with a theme function, allowing the block's HTML output to easily be modified through a theme override.

Provides integration with Gaug.es, a real-time web traffic app.

Installation

You'll need to get a Gaug.es account in order to use this module. Once you've enabled the module and signed up for an account, all you need to do is enter your site id, which can be found in the tracking code labelled as 'data-site-id.' Once that's entered, the app should start tracking your site.
